UPVC Window Repairs

Upvc windows won't rot, rust or warp and can be easily repaired with the minimum of disruption. Repairing double-glazed window handles mechanisms, locks and mechanisms is much more cost-effective than replacing the whole windows.

Replacement-Doors-300x200.jpgDouble glazing that has mist is usually the result of an unsound seal. This can be repaired instead of replacing the glass.

Damage

uPVC frames are popular with home owners because they offer numerous advantages over wooden frames. They are durable and low maintenance as well as energy efficient. They look attractive and are less susceptible to damage by weather elements such as rain and wind. Despite these advantages, uPVC can still be damaged and need repairs.

uPVC windows can suffer from various issues, including steamed up windows, faulty locks and handles, as well as hinges that are loose. These issues might seem daunting at first, but they can be solved by a professional and without costing a fortune. Repairing a uPVC is usually a less costly solution than replacing the whole window.

Cleaning your uPVC windows is best done with the use of a cloth that is soaked in with warm water and a liquid detergent. If your windows are stained by a hard-to-clean smudge, then you can use solvent pvc window repair cleaner. This product can be found in most hardware stores. It is made up of chemicals that dissolve oil, grease and dirt. However, it is important to remember that a solvent cleaner must be used with care as it can cause damage to the surface of the uPVC.

Condensation in between the glass panes is a common issue. Most commonly, this is caused by a broken window repair service repair near me; this content, double glazing seal. If you look through the window, you'll see tiny water droplets either on the inside or outside. This can be prevented by ensuring that there is adequate ventilation, keeping the temperature of the room higher during colder weather and by opening the windows in the kitchen and bathroom to let fresh air circulate.

Broken or cracked glass is more serious, and may require replacement of the entire window. If only one pane is damaged or cracked it could be possible to repair the damage rather than replace the entire frame. A professional can help to determine the root of the issue and advise on the best method of action. They can also replace the glass if needed.

Polishing

While upvc windows and doors are durable and resistant to a wide range of weather conditions, they're also not protected from the accumulation of dust and debris. A regular wiping with soapy liquids can help keep them looking immaculate.

You should get rid of any dust and cobwebs from your UPVC frames with the help of a soft cloth or broom. Then open the window enough to expose the hinge. Use a small brush or scraper to remove any dirt from the hinges. You may also want to use a vacuum cleaner with brush attachment to provide additional help.

UPVC window frames must be cleaned at least twice each year to avoid damage and stains. It is recommended to do this during a day that is cloudy, as the sun will dry any cleaning product too quickly and leave streak marks.

Before you begin cleaning your uPVC windows, be sure to read the label on any products that you are using. Avoid using any cleaning products that contain bleach, white spirits, methylated spirits or nail varnish remover because they can harm your UPVC window frames.

It is also important to make sure that you're using a cloth or sponge that is free of dyes, as they could stain the plastic window lock repairs. It's also recommended to use an organic UPVC cleaner, which you can find at the majority of hardware stores.

After you've thoroughly cleaned your UPVC windows, you can give them an extra boost by using polishing powder. This will keep your frames smooth and shiny for a longer time and is safe for your family and yourself. Be careful not to apply too much powder since it can dull UPVC. Also, be sure to clean the windows and the frames with a damp towel after you're finished. This will stop the polish from drying and leaving an oily residue. You can use a commercial UPVC cleaner to polish the window more thoroughly. This is a good option for more serious issues with your UPVC windows.

Filling and Repainting

At first, upvc was homeowners with sturdy and affordable doors windows and conservatories. However, it can appear somewhat dingy and may require a facelift. Instead of replacing them, many people choose to have them repainted. This is a lucrative business for decorators, who are able to do this work quickly and easily.

Before spraying uPVC windows or doors, they must be cleaned. You can use hot soapy water or a bucket with a clean sponge. Degreasing the surface will ensure that the paint sticks well to the uPVC. This is crucial because uPVC is prone to thermal changes that cause it to expand and contract at various times of the year. This contraction and expansion is what causes uPVC to crack and split so it is important that it's not greasy prior to painting.

Mask off any areas you don't want to spray, such as the windows. This is a great way to avoid putting any paint on the outside of the building and it will make it easier to complete the task.

Based on the condition of the window, it may be beneficial to repaint the entire frame or just parts that are looking worse for wear. This can give your home a new look and improve the efficiency of the energy it uses. Modern colours for uPVC windows are extremely popular and can give your house a premium look.

A badly damaged or rotten uPVC windows and doors could not only spoil the look of your home, but they could also cause drafts. Luckily, major damage to the uPVC can be repaired and this can save you a lot of money. If the problem is severe, then it might be better to replace the window repairman, especially if it has lost its waterproofing and seal. This will also lower your energy costs and make your home more comfortable.

Color Re-spray

uPVC is stunning when it's new and fresh out of the box look, but over time, they begin to lose their luster. UV rays from sunlight and pollution can cause them to fade over time, which is the reason why many homeowners choose to replace their windows with new windows. There's a different option that is uPVC respray. uPVC is resprayed with any color, whether you prefer it to be grey to match your home or a trendy cream to brighten your home.

Re-spraying uPVC can be a quick and Broken Window Repair Near Me cost-effective procedure that is less disruptive than replacing your uPVC windows and doors. Trustworthy uPVC specialists can respray existing uPVC windows, doors, conservatories and fascias as well as garage doors and furniture. They first apply covers to protect your property, and ensure that only your uPVC gets spray. Then they will thoroughly clean your door frames and window frames. They will then create a slightly abrasive surface on the uPVC, which helps the paint adhere. After that, they can spray the colour of your choice that is available in RAL as well as custom colours.

If you have uPVC windows that have been resprayed, the result will be that you won't even know they weren't new. The uPVC is protected from the elements and sun's harmful UV radiations with special paints that include UV protection, so they will last a lifetime. You can match any colour to your uPVC and choose from a variety of finishes such as glossy matte, satin, or glossy.

doorpanels-300x200.jpgMany people inquire if they could paint uPVC Windows. The answer is yes. They can be resprayed in any colour, ranging from a stately grey to a confident cream. If you decide to paint them white, muffle it with cream or ivory to reduce the starkness. You can also choose a darker grey to make them a feature of your home instead of being a part of your garden. You can also spray your uPVC doors and windows to match the trim on other items, such as your soffits and guttering.
